Another one of the "I wonder if. ..." moments, I put a fused clapton in the Gem. SS 30gx2 wrapped in 38g SS. 2.5mm ID 5 wraps was a snug fit but it worked. In TC, at 0.50 ohms, 15.7 w and 400 deg. F, I am loving this tank more.
I put a similar coil in the newly arrived FT K5 and this time I left very little space between the coil and air tube. Airflow is still on the loose side of my personal preference, but it will work.
